Hemanta Mukherjee also known as Hemant Kumar (16 June 1920 - 26 September 1989); was an Indian music director and singer who sang in Bengali, Hindi and other Indian languages. He is also one of the most popular artists of Rabindra Sangeet. He won two National awards for the category best male playback singer.

Hemanta grew up there and attended Nasiruddin School and later Mitra Institution school of Bhawanipore area. There he met his longtime friend Subhas Mukhopadhyay who later became a Bengali poet.

During this time, he developed a friendship with the noted writer Santosh Kumar Ghosh. At that time, Hemanta wrote short stories, Santosh Kumar wrote poems and Subhash Mukhopadhyay sang songs. He suffered another heart attack on 26 September and died at 11:15 pm in a nursing home in South Calcutta.
